20 /* AND two ints together */
21 int
mp_and(mp_int * a,mp_int * b,mp_int * c)22 mp_and (mp_int * a, mp_int * b, mp_int * c)
23 {
24   int     res, ix, px;
25   mp_int  t, *x;
26 
27   if (a->used > b->used) {
28     if ((res = mp_init_copy (&t, a)) != MP_OKAY) {
29       return res;
30     }
31     px = b->used;
32     x = b;
33   } else {
34     if ((res = mp_init_copy (&t, b)) != MP_OKAY) {
35       return res;
36     }
37     px = a->used;
38     x = a;
39   }
40 
41   for (ix = 0; ix < px; ix++) {
42     t.dp[ix] &= x->dp[ix];
43   }
44 
45   /* zero digits above the last from the smallest mp_int */
46   for (; ix < t.used; ix++) {
47     t.dp[ix] = 0;
48   }
49 
50   mp_clamp (&t);
51   mp_exch (c, &t);
52   mp_clear (&t);
53   return MP_OKAY;
54 }
